After recabling  my Windows 2000 system (necessitated because adding
additional  memory needed access to the DIMM slots) I now get a "device
not ready" message when I try to use the 3.5" floppy drive. The Control
Panel/AddRemove Hardware diagnostic reports that the device is working.

I've checked the attached cable and it seems ok. I'b be grateful for any
advice about the next step.
